你查询的IP:[159.226.50.195]  地理位置:中国–北京–北京百度蜘蛛

最新查询59.155.161.226 122.224.17.224 218.249.141.10 222.16.202.143 60.194.252.135 123.103.31.133 218.96.161.102 218.16.154.178 123.180.161.175 159.226.50.195 123.176.80.91 122.64.21.45 117.53.176.205 202.158.160.106 118.242.156.247 116.112.73.129 210.79.224.150 202.131.208.78 116.192.14.229 58.82.10.43 119.235.128.9 202.38.149.158 117.80.0.146 118.228.90.13 116.69.124.8 117.72.8.3 60.63.218.159 124.126.82.93 114.54.53.131 124.20.70.120 123.253.196.117